Handover: Paritywren rate checker

For plugin authors extending Paritywren — crawlers are defined per channel, and your plugin must return normalized nightly rates in the standard envelope. Validation runs before ingestion, so malformed rows are dropped silently; check the reject log. To unlock the plugin signing keystore for local testing, use the recovery passphrase below.

vault phrase of tagag-yadup = ralys-caseth-novys-istael

Subject: Rotated credentials ahead of the Quillhawk broker upgrade

Hi — as part of this weekend's upgrade of the Quillhawk message broker from 4.2 to 5.0, we rotated all service credentials at 02:00 tonight. The old key remains valid until Sunday 23:59, after which the broker will reject it outright, so please update the on-call runbook and the consumer configs in the Tidewell and Marrowbay services before your shift ends. Verify connectivity with the health probe after swapping. The replacement key for the broker admin service is below.

API key for bageg-kajef: vxb2-ss

TICKET GH-DRIFT: Vault locked, greenhouse controller drifting

The Verdalux controller in Bay 3 shows humidity drift of ~8% since Monday; calibration constants live in the Hollowpine vault, which is now locked after three failed attempts. On-call: do not reboot the controller — it resets drift compensation. Unlock the vault first, then reload constants. The vault accepts the recovery passphrase:

strongbox words: oliael-gilax-lamael

Handover note — Mira to Dolen

Dolen, quick recap before I'm off: the Cobaltine line retirement is mostly on rails. Marnix has the depletion schedule, warranty wind-down is agreed with legal, and the Vexbridge warehouse clears by end of quarter. Heads of department have been told the public story; keep them aligned. The piece they haven't seen yet is below.

internal memo for kahop-bahop: Only 7 of the 120 pilot accounts renewed Zorath, so a churn review is set for October 1.